bright, cool running and true to color
I have been using FancierStudio, Kaezi and Alzo CFLs in in my photo studio. The light is daylight balanced and full spectrum, rendering vivid color and crisp detail. It's not only great for photography, but ideal for working, reading and hanging out. The quality of light is very comforting compared to 2700K CFLs. So I decided I'd like to have the same quality of light at home, hence my purchase of several FancierStudio 45 Watt CFLs.This is a large CFL but fits fine in most table lamps and open ceiling fixtures. I installed two inside Japanese paper lanterns, flipped the power switch and was impressed by the brightness and color clarity. It's rated at 5500K and, indeed, the bare bulb is close to daylight temperature but leans to the cool side. The Japanese lantern softens and warms it up a notch.I expected a 45 watt CFL to run hot but, strangely enough, runs much cooler than the small CFLs I use around the house. The larger size is more efficient at dissipating heat than compact CFLs.I own several CFLs from FancierStudio, KAEZI, ALZO and others and they're all exactly the same, right down to the vents and generic white box. I suspect they're all made in the same Chinese factory and are simply sold by different venders.This is a great CFL: bright, cool running and true to color.

Very Bright but they ARE big.
These are terrific. Very bright and consistent in operation (they come on when they should.) One caveat is that they are very big, longer by double most compact FLDs, so if you're going to use them in normal fixtures, be sure that you have the room. In addition to photography, I used a few of these to replace normal 60w equvalent CFLDs in my garage and the difference is, well, like night and day. Makes it much easier to do workshop stuff.

Lots Of INSTANT Light For The Price!
These "DAYLIGHT" bulbs brighten up my basement quite well. I do have to say that while the listing states "45Watt = 200 watts incandescent lighting", the box they came in state they are 45W and equivalent to 225 incandescent. But it appears that they may give off a little less light than another "200W" CFL light I have in my basement. I do like these better because they full bright immediately, while my other similar ones take a couple of minutes to reach full light.
